are there plans to support F2008 Implied shape parameters?

  integer, parameter :: a(*) = [ 1, 2 ]
end

produces:

% ifort -V ifort-implied-shape.f90 -stand f08
Intel(R) Fortran Compiler XE for applications running on IA-32, Version 14.0.1.106 Build 20131008
Copyright (C) 1985-2013 Intel Corporation.  All rights reserved.
FOR NON-COMMERCIAL USE ONLY

 Intel(R) Fortran 14.0-1599
ifort-implied-shape.f90(1): error #6364: The upper bound shall not be omitted in the last dimension of a reference to an assumed size array.  
  integer, parameter :: a(*) = [ 1, 2 ]
------------------------^
compilation aborted for ifort-implied-shape.f90 (code 1)
